Amendment of the Treaty of Peace (Bulgaria) Regulations as Amended to this date.
Regulation 2 of the Treaty of Peace (Bulgaria) Regulations is amended by omitting therefrom the definitions of “the Comptroller-General” and “the Minister” and inserting in their stead the following definition:—
“‘the Minister’ means the Attorney-General;”.
